"WAN Accelerator helps tremendously with replicating our data because we have a large chunk of data that gets replicated between our two facilities."

"The whole graphical user interface is very easy, but the details are hidden deeply and aren't easily visible. You cannot easily see the details and explore or choose the settings. We should be able to easily explore various settings and options. If you can see more details while choosing the settings or setting it up, it helps in getting the software running easily. For example, in Microsoft Office, you can see much more in the interface than in Veeam Backup & Replication. It is a complex software. It is not easy to use, and you must know what to do and where to do. The user manual has more than a thousand pages. They should give some direct information through the software and improve the software. On their website, they can have some videos and step-by-step information to make us come straight to our goals."

Synology C2 Backup is ranked 49th in Cloud Backup with 1 review while Veeam Backup & Replication is ranked 1st in Cloud Backup with 329 reviews. Synology C2 Backup is rated 8.0, while Veeam Backup & Replication is rated 8.6. The top reviewer of Synology C2 Backup writes "Provides fast access to files and offers a reliable backup solution without compatibility issues". On the other hand, the top reviewer of Veeam Backup & Replication writes "Beneficial pricing model, user friendly interface, and many free features".
